Our Team
From take-off to landing, Thales offers the most complete range of solutions to provide dynamic Air Traffic Services to support today's growing domestic and international travel requirements.
Utilising this knowledge and experience Thales Australia will deliver a harmonised Civil/Military Air Traffic Management System (CMATS / OneSKY) in Australia to Airservices Australia and Defence.
This will enable a new level of safety and efficiency, while also reducing delays for the travelling public and providing opportunities to improve environmental outcomes. OneSKY will transform Australia's sky and we are proud to be partners in its delivery.
Your Role
The purpose of the position is to support the CMATS Training Team in the conduct of simulation and ATM dataset adaptation training and assessment involving system analysis, design, development, delivery and continuous improvement of the ATC simulation training solution for the Thales CMATS Project.
The CMATS Operational Lifecycle Support Instructor contributes to the CMATS Data Specialist and Training User training activities, including ad-hoc training requests, to ensure that the CMATS training solution meets or exceeds the CMATS Project objectives including efficient use of training resources.
The CMATS Operational Lifecycle Support Instructor will lead training for personnel who perform simulation configuration, dataset adaptation and exercise preparation and simulation training management activities in support of the CMATS.
Specifically, the CMATS Operational Lifecycle Support Instructor will demonstrate a high level of experience and knowledge in the application of Data Preparation (DPR) and Exercise Editor (EED) tools for the delivery of high quality, high fidelity CMATS simulator training for the CMATS.
Key Responsibilities
The instructor's primary duties revolve around CMATS Training Support, which encompasses several critical areas:
* Data Management Functions: This includes managing TopSky-NG adaptation datasets for both Air Traffic Control (ATC) and simulation purposes, as well as Voice Control System datasets. The instructor is responsible for managing simulation exercise preparation, validating datasets in a simulation environment, and maintaining adaptation datasets following software upgrades.
* Leader Functions: The instructor supervises and controls CMATS training and simulation activities, including planning, configuration, and control of sessions.
* Pseudo Pilot/Leader Functions: This involves operating the Pseudo Pilot function to support CMATS simulation training and controlling environment and session parameters.
* Training Development and Implementation: The instructor is expected to work as part of the Thales CMATS Training Team during various phases of the CMATS Training and Assessment System:
o Analysis and Design Phase: This includes analyzing training requirements, designing training management and curriculum information, and developing draft Training Management Packages.
o Development Phase: The instructor will provide subject matter expertise to develop CMATS Training courseware, assist in dataset development and exercise scenarios, and facilitate training preparation activities at the Thales Customer Training Area (CTA).
o Implementation Phase: This involves delivering CMATS training, maintaining training materials, and facilitating the training evaluation process.
